Your machine is initially installed using factory-predefined settings, enabling you to print
immediately. These settings determine what your documents will look like when
printed. You can change these print settings to suit the document you are printing.
Unless you save your settings as a profile, your settings are available only for the
current print job. For details on print profiles, see the
Software Guide.
You can define print settings in two ways:
